Understanding UK Double Glazing: Benefits, Options, and FAQs
Double glazing describes making use of 2 glass panes within a single window frame. This design is widely adopted in domestic and business residential or commercial properties throughout the UK. For many years, double glazing has acquired popularity not only for its visual appeal however likewise for its exceptional energy performance and sound insulation homes. This article looks into the different elements of UK double glazing, consisting of the advantages, types, installation procedure, maintenance, and frequent questions concerning the topic.
Advantages of Double Glazing
The advantages of double glazing are many, making it a compelling option for property owners in the UK. Here are some of the essential advantages:

Energy Efficiency: Double-glazed windows significantly decrease heat loss from buildings. By minimizing energy loss, house owners can lower their energy bills, particularly in colder months.

Noise Insulation: The gap between the two panes functions as a buffer, lowering external noise entering the home. This can be especially helpful for homes located in busy urban locations.

Improved Security: Double-glazed windows are usually tougher and more difficult to break compared to single-pane windows, using better security for homes.

Reduced Condensation: Double glazing decreases the incident of condensation on windows, which can result in mold development and other moisture-related issues.

Increased Property Value: Homes equipped with double glazing typically see a boost in home worth, as potential buyers appreciate the energy effectiveness and convenience that features it.

Aesthetic Appeal: Double glazing is readily available in a variety of styles and surfaces, which can boost the total look of a home.
Kinds Of Double Glazing
Double glazing is not a one-size-fits-all service. Different types are readily available to meet different requirements and preferences.
Table 1: Types of Double GlazingTypeDescriptionProsConsuPVC Double GlazingMade from stiff plastic, popular for residential useAffordable, low upkeepLimited color alternativesAluminium Double GlazingStrong and long lasting, typically utilized in industrial buildingsSleek design, long life-spanGreater preliminary costWooden Double GlazingConventional visual, environmentally friendly choices readily availableExcellent insulation, appealingNeeds regular maintenanceSecondary GlazingA secondary window fitted inside the existing oneCost-effective retrofittingCan look less visually pleasingThe Installation Process

While double-glazed windows are generally low-maintenance, some care is needed to preserve their effectiveness and look.
Tips for MaintenanceRegular Cleaning: Use a glass cleaner and soft cloth to keep the panes clear.Inspect Seals: Check for any indications of wear or damage around the window seals to prevent air leaks.Lubricate Mechanisms: If windows are equipped with opening systems, ensure they are lubricated occasionally to avoid stiffness.Look for Condensation: Look for indications of condensation between the panes, as this might indicate the failure of the IGU (insulated glass unit).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)1. How long does double glazing last?
Double glazing usually lasts for around 20-35 years, depending on the quality of the products and maintenance.
2. Is double glazing worth the investment?
Yes, double glazing deserves the financial investment due to the long-lasting savings in energy expenses, increased comfort, lower noise levels, and potential increase in property worth.
3. Can I install double glazing myself?
While DIY installation is possible for those with the ideal skills, it is highly suggested to work with a professional to make sure correct fitting and insulation.
4. How can I enhance the energy performance of my existing windows?
If changing windows is not an alternative, think about installing secondary glazing or adding window movie to improve insulation.
5. Exist financial rewards for setting up double glazing in the UK?
Yes, numerous energy effectiveness schemes and federal government grants might be offered, motivating house owners to improve their energy preservation efforts.
